Redirect 重定向到新URL,但保留旧URL
我创建了一个名为mydomain.com的网站 根据要求,我需要切换到新域、新内容,但不是立即切换,我希望客户看到页面内容如下:abc.com,但URL本身仍然是旧URLmydomain.com: 有人能帮我指出继续工作的方法吗 我已经试过了,但没有成功,URL已更改Redirect 重定向到新URL,但保留旧URL,redirect,nginx,Redirect,Nginx,我创建了一个名为mydomain.com的网站 根据要求,我需要切换到新域、新内容,但不是立即切换,我希望客户看到页面内容如下:abc.com,但URL本身仍然是旧URLmydomain.com: 有人能帮我指出继续工作的方法吗 我已经试过了,但没有成功,URL已更改 location /content/unittests/jw/presspage/ { proxy_pass http://client.presspage.com/?subfolder=1&clienthash=
location /content/unittests/jw/presspage/ {
proxy_pass http://client.presspage.com/?subfolder=1&clienthash=d1b8db7c94cfc27c372dca0312fb419a&trail=$uri&$args;
proxy_redirect off;
proxy_set_header Host $host;
}
我如上所述编辑代码。但它仍然重定向到原始页面abc.com/content/unittests/jw/presspage/index.html不要使用
proxy\u重定向
。尝试使用proxy\u passhttp://example.com/;代码>。另外,别忘了分号前的尾随斜杠。@DonovanHernandez谢谢。我试过了,但不管用。页面内容仍然保持不变。在这种情况下我可以使用“重写”吗?可以显示完整的位置块吗?您确定/somepath
没有首先将您重定向到/somepath/
?你重新启动nginx了吗?@DonovanHernandez我按上述方式编辑了代码。不要使用代理\u重定向
。尝试使用proxy\u passhttp://example.com/;代码>。另外,别忘了分号前的尾随斜杠。@DonovanHernandez谢谢。我试过了,但不管用。页面内容仍然保持不变。在这种情况下我可以使用“重写”吗?可以显示完整的位置块吗?您确定/somepath
没有首先将您重定向到/somepath/
?你重启nginx了吗?@DonovanHernandez我编辑了上面的代码。